Mistral AI Sells Future Compute Capacity to European Corporates to Fund Gigawatt Expansion
Five major enterprise anchors, including ASML and the French state, sign five-year compute pre-orders as the AI startup builds out local infrastructure.

Mistral AI has introduced a forward-sale financing structure to support its European data center expansion, securing multi-year purchasing commitments from five major enterprise clients prior to constructing the underlying facility capacity. As first reported by The Next Web, the French artificial intelligence startup launched the pre-order model alongside the general availability of its regional endpoints, allowing customers to select between European and U.S. locations for inference workloads, as well as a Priority Tier providing tailored rate limits and service level agreements.
Under the funding mechanism, corporate clients purchase instruments known as European Compute Units. These financial commitments convert into multi-year access across Mistral’s compute product suite once new data center capacity comes online. According to chief technology officer Timothée Lacroix, who spoke with European Business Magazine, enterprise partners are entering into five-year contracts with no early termination clauses, providing Mistral with contractual demand signals to help underwrite future facility debt.
The initial corporate coalition includes semiconductor equipment vendor ASML, travel software vendor Amadeus, consultancy firm Capgemini, shipping conglomerate CMA CGM, and French state financial institution Caisse des Dépôts. ASML Chief Executive Christophe Fouquet publicly backed the buildout, stating that Mistral "is taking on that challenge with the scale, ambition, and staying power." ASML previously led a €1.7 billion funding round for Mistral in September 2025 that valued the startup at €11.7 billion.
The pre-sales strategy follows a separate deal struck three weeks earlier with Microsoft, which is funding Nvidia Vera Rubin hardware deployments for Mistral’s European operations through a non-equity structure. Mistral's long-term roadmap aims for up to 1 gigawatt of total operational capacity by 2030, an objective chief executive Arthur Mensch previously estimated would require approximately $50 billion in overall infrastructure investments. The company aims to bring roughly 200 megawatts online by the end of 2027.
Near-term construction centers on a 44-megawatt facility located south of Paris, backed by an $830 million loan facility. Mistral already operates a 40-megawatt GPU deployment hosted by Scaleway at an Eclairion site in the Paris region, according to DatacenterDynamics. Additionally, Mistral, Nvidia, Abu Dhabi fund MGX, and French sovereign bank Bpifrance have discussed a proposed 1.4-gigawatt joint venture facility in the Paris region that could launch by 2028.
Beyond hosting its own model family, Mistral plans to serve third-party open-weight architectures on the sovereign infrastructure under the same regional data protections. The first third-party model scheduled for deployment is GLM-5.2 from Beijing-based lab Z.ai (Zhipu AI), featuring a 1-million-token context window priced at $1.40 per million input tokens. Highlighting the enterprise appeal, Matan Grinberg, chief executive of software company Factory, stated that Mistral "allows us to run open models under strict regional controls and service commitments."
The physical buildout coincides with reports that Mistral is negotiating a new equity round seeking roughly €3 billion at a valuation near €20 billion. Combining equity financing with enterprise forward sales allows the company to navigate European infrastructure bottlenecks, including grid connection constraints, regulatory permitting, and rising construction costs. While Mistral has not publicly detailed unit pricing or delivery dates for the compute instruments, the pre-commitments mark a novel financing model for sovereign computing infrastructure in Europe.
